Change/Set a Passcode
The passcode can be changed or set at any time or eliminated
altogether through the Utility Menu item
3)
SET
PASSCODE
. This
procedure requires the current passcode (if one is established)
for operation.
The passcode can only be entered by using numbers. After
entering the desired passcode, press
Enter.
Set a null passcode at the
3)
SET
PASSCODE
menu by pressing
Enter without any numbers. This sets a null passcode and
grants unlimited access.
Passcode Automatic Time-out
For added security protection the unit is equipped with an
automatic time-out for operation with the password. After ten
minutes of inactivity, the unit reverts to limited access opera-
tion. To make changes in the configuration, the passcode can be
reentered.
If the passcode number is lost, contact ADTRAN Customer Ser-
vice for assistance.

Unit ID
This menu is used to access the current Unit ID setting. View-
ing is available in limited-access mode. Editing or changing the
Unit ID requires the use of a password, as in editing mode. Unit
identification numbers must be between
2 and 999.
